Incorporating
the following prompts into a journaling practice can offer clarity,
peace, and emotional balance. These can be used daily or rotated
throughout the week:
1. What am I grateful for today?
Practicing gratitude daily rewires the brain for positivity and abundance.
2. What thoughts are cluttering my mind right now?
Identifying mental noise helps begin the process of letting go.
3. What small action would bring me peace today?
Encourages intentional living and self-awareness.
4. What limiting beliefs do I need to release?
Supports mental freedom and self-growth.
5. How can I be kind to myself today?
Reinforces self-compassion, a core trait of happy people.
6. What are my priorities for this week?
Brings focus and reduces mental overwhelm.
7. When do I feel most mentally clear and focused?
Helps identify patterns that support mental well-being.
8. What three things did I do well today?
Strengthens confidence and acknowledges progress.
9. Who or what is inspiring me lately?
Connects with external sources of motivation.
10. What do I most need to hear right now?
Offers emotional validation and reassurance.

Getting started with journaling doesn't require fancy tools or hours of free time. Here are a few easy steps to make journaling a sustainable habit:
- Choose a consistent time of day: Morning or evening works best for uninterrupted reflection.
- Keep it simple: 5–10 minutes is enough to clear the mind and reset intentions.
- Use the same prompts daily or rotate them weekly: Consistency helps track growth.
- Create a calming environment: A quiet space, warm drink, or candle can enhance the practice.
- Write freely: Grammar and spelling don't matter. The focus is emotional release and reflection.
